The National Committee for Quality Assurance (NCQA), whose mission is to improve the quality of health care, is seeking a Senior Health Care Analyst.
Job Description:
Major responsibilities include taking a leadership role in assessing, developing, and refining HEDIS measures.
The Senior Health Care Analyst will direct measure development activities, assess the status of performance measurement related to populations and/or clinical conditions, review literature for relevant background information, consult with experts in the field, and communicate with external and internal customers.
Currently, this work is accomplished by establishing goals, prioritizing work and operationalizing meeting details of expert panels as well as conducting analyses to support the work of these expert panels.
Duties and Responsibilities:
The Senior Health Care Analyst will establish goals and strategy; manage and coordinate measure development process in assigned areas, including prioritization of measures and issues, assessment of measures, and development of specifications; develop pilot testing strategy and implementation of measures.
Moreover, this person will manage and coordinate measure development activities (e.g. expert panel meetings).
In addition, the Senior Health Care Analyst will research and synthesize necessary background information for measure development activities.
